Share a project where you see this usage and someone will compare it with their system.  The process is easy, quick and can be done privately.  Just follow these steps...

  •     Back up --- With your project on the timeline, click on MENU at the top-left.  Click FILE|BACK UP PROJECT FILES TO FOLDER.  Choose a folder and SELECT FOLDER.
  •     Upload ---  Use a free server - Google Drive, MS OneDrive, etc.* - to upload the saved, numbered FOLDER.    Do NOT upload the individual VPJ or export file. 
  •     Get link --- Get a public link.  If using Google Drive click GET SHAREABLE LINK. If necessary change "restricted" to "anyone with the link can view" 
  •     Share ---     Click COPY LINK | DONE.  Paste that link here, or click the folder at the top-right of this forum to message it privately to me.  It won't be shared.

          *    Before uploading, right-click the folder, click PROPERTIES.  Look at the File Size to confirm that it's not too big for the free space on the server.

If source files are very high-def, lengthy, or H265 (HEVC) encoded, consider Proxy Editing, as described in the 'sticky'  post above.

This common NLE practice uses smaller files during editing, substantially freeing up resources and cache load.  When editing is complete, the original files are substituted, if necessary.

A lower export resolution, say HD 1080, might save time and look very good on PC monitors.
